UsAgainstAlzheimer’s A-LIST® is an online community of people with Alzheimer’s disease and dementia, mild cognitive impairment, family caregivers, and people concerned about brain health, who share their experiences of living with dementia and caring for a loved one.

Purpose: The main purpose of A-LIST research is to learn and share new insights to make like better for families managing dementia.

How the A-LIST works:

  • Online surveys: Each month you will receive an email from A-LIST Founder and caregiver Meryl Comer inviting you to answer a short survey on a dementia-related topic.
  • Privacy: All answers are anonymous. No personal identifiable information is ever shared. You can withdraw from the A-LIST at any time.
  • Making life better: We share anonymous survey results with policymakers, researchers, health care providers, insurance companies, and others so they can better understand what matters most to individuals.
